Audittarkastuslistoiksi, often translated as audit checklists, are structured sets of questions or points used by auditors to systematically gather information and assess compliance with established standards, regulations, or internal policies. These lists serve as a guide during the audit process, ensuring that all relevant areas are covered and that the audit is conducted in a consistent and thorough manner.
